Output 3ec115e68099ca4f463e83151176c48c6221142f8dbaba3ca3dd7d40915db1f4:89
- value
- 124428
- script pubkey
- OP_0 OP_PUSHBYTES_20 c4a63350e7deffbbea03a37ca8e4c069a07658e7
- address
- bc1qcjnrx588mmlmh6sr5d723exqdxs8vk88pkwdnz
- transaction
- 3ec115e68099ca4f463e83151176c48c6221142f8dbaba3ca3dd7d40915db1f4